Dambimangari Aboriginal Corporation (DAC) is the corporate body for the Dambimangari Peoples, providing a range of programs for the benefit of the Traditional Owners, providing employment, business and social and economic assistance. DAC’s mission is good governance, strong financial management and focused cultural activities to strengthen the independence of Dambi people. Its values are to create a strong, healthy and economically sustainable community of Dambimangari people.
